Jenny Yang is the Senior Vice President of Advocacy and Policy at World Relief where she provides oversight for all advocacy initiatives and policy positions for the organization. She represents the organization’s advocacy priorities to the U.S. government and leads mobilization efforts on advocacy campaigns. She has worked over a decade in refugee protection, immigration policy, and human rights protections and was on the active deployment roster for the United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ees. Previous to World Relief, she worked at one of the largest political consulting companies in the DC area. Jenny is co-author of “Welcoming the Stranger: Justice, Compassion and Truth in the Immigration Debate" and contributing author to three other books. She’s a thought leader and incredible expert in her field, as you’ll hear, in combination with an incredible heart .
